The Basics of Geodes
Before diving into the specifics of amethyst geodes, it’s essential to understand what a geode is. A geode is a hollow rock that is lined with crystals. These crystals can be made from various minerals, and in the case of amethyst geodes, the mineral responsible for the crystals is quartz, specifically a purple variety known as amethyst.
Geodes form in volcanic rocks or sedimentary rocks, typically when gases or mineral-rich solutions get trapped in pockets within the rock. Over time, these pockets slowly fill with mineral-rich solutions, which crystallize as they cool. The result is a beautiful, natural cavity lined with crystals. In the case of amethyst, the mineral quartz, combined with trace amounts of iron, forms the purple color that makes these geodes so prized.
The Geological Process of Amethyst Geode Formation
Amethyst geodes are primarily formed in volcanic rocks, particularly those with cavities or gas bubbles. These cavities are created during the formation of the rock. When volcanic lava cools and solidifies, it often leaves behind small pockets or voids within the rock. These voids are the ideal environment for the formation of geodes.
Formation of Cavities: When volcanic eruptions occur, gases trapped in the lava create bubbles. These bubbles remain within the solidified rock, and over time, they provide the space for the geode to form.
Introduction of Mineral-Rich Solutions: After the formation of cavities, groundwater or hydrothermal solutions filled with minerals seep into the voids. These solutions are often rich in silica, iron, and other elements.
Crystallization of Amethyst: As the mineral-rich solution fills the cavity, the minerals slowly begin to crystallize. Amethyst forms when quartz crystals grow inside the cavity, taking on their characteristic purple color. The presence of iron impurities in the crystal structure of quartz is what gives amethyst its vibrant purple hue.
The Growth of Crystals: The process of crystallization occurs over thousands to millions of years. The crystals continue to grow in size, and as they do, they form the distinctive pointed shapes seen inside the geode. The longer the geode is exposed to mineral-rich solutions, the larger and more developed the crystals become.
Factors Influencing the Formation of Amethyst Geodes
Several factors influence the formation and characteristics of amethyst geodes. These factors can determine the color, size, and clarity of the crystals inside the geode.
1. Temperature and Pressure
The temperature and pressure conditions during the formation process play a crucial role in the development of amethyst geodes. Amethyst typically forms in areas with moderate to high temperatures, typically ranging from 150°C to 200°C. If the conditions are too extreme, the formation of amethyst crystals may not occur, and other types of minerals may form instead.
2. Mineral Composition
The mineral composition of the surrounding rock is another critical factor. Amethyst geodes form best in volcanic rocks rich in silica, but the presence of iron is what gives the crystals their purple color. The more iron present in the mineral solution, the more intense the color of the amethyst crystals.
3. Time
Time is an essential element in the formation of amethyst geodes. Geodes take thousands or even millions of years to form as minerals slowly crystallize and fill the cavity. The longer the process continues, the larger and more impressive the geode becomes. Some geodes can be incredibly large, with crystals several inches long, while others remain small and compact.
4. Water Source
The presence of water, whether it is groundwater or hydrothermal solutions, is critical to the formation of amethyst geodes. Water carries the mineral-rich solutions that are necessary for the crystallization process. The flow of water into the cavity is also essential for delivering the minerals needed to grow the amethyst crystals.
The Role of Iron in Amethyst Geode Formation
Iron is a crucial element in the formation of amethyst. The purple color of amethyst is caused by trace amounts of iron within the quartz crystal structure. When quartz forms, the iron present in the mineral-rich solution gets incorporated into the crystal lattice. This iron causes a charge to build up in the crystal, which results in the vibrant purple color of the amethyst.
The amount of iron in the solution determines the intensity of the purple color. If the iron content is high, the amethyst will be a deep purple, while lower iron concentrations will result in lighter shades of purple. In some cases, the crystals may even have a reddish or violet hue, depending on the specific iron content.
